I spent very little on this room. Almost everything I pulled from other rooms in the house.
Most of the framed wall art was painted by my husband and stepsons in grade school.
The crib was purchased second hand for $60. Curtains are from Target.
And the details on the wall treatment that my mom painted is in this post.
But the star of the show is the yard sale rocker I purchased for $40 about a year ago.
My sweet husband took it apart, refinished it and then we sent it off to the upholsterer.
We love how it turned out. And it is so comfortable because they retied the springs and added lots of new padding!
